Abstract

The invention discloses a laser counting system of a wheel type metering instrument, which comprises a laser emitting device and a laser receiving and converting device, wherein the laser emitting device and the laser receiving and converting device are mounted on the front side of the wheel type metering instrument. The laser receiving and converting device is connected with a signal processing device, the laser emitting device is used for emitting laser beam to a wheel toothed groove or an instrument bottom plate and a scale turnplate of the wheel type metering instrument, the laser receiving and converting device is used for receiving laser pulse reflected by the wheel toothed groove or the instrument bottom plate and the scale turnplate and converting the laser pulse into electric pulse signals, and the signal processing device is used for counting and computing the wheel type metering instrument according to the electric pulse signals transmitted by the laser receiving and converting device. On the premise of keeping the original structure of the instrument unchanged, metering accuracy is improved, operation cost is reduced, and the requirements of operations of error checking and remote meter reading and the like of the wheel type metering instrument are met.

Background technology
In the prior art, wheeled measuring instrument must carry out error checking before dispatching from the factory, and with the qualified metering instrument error guaranteeing to dispatch from the factory in allowed limits, the method for calibration that adopts at present mainly contains desk checking and camera shooting type verification dual mode.As shown in Figure 1, be the verification principle schematic of water meter.With reference to accompanying drawing, water meter to be verified and standard water meter are serially connected, level is installed on the testing table; Nominal flow rate with standard discharges water from pressurizing vessel, gets rid of the air in water meter and the rising pipe, and makes indicator of water gauge aim at zero line or a certain scale mark after making indicator of water gauge smooth rotation a period of time, and water is put into a certain scale; Handling variable valve makes water pass through water meter by the regulation flow; Inject work measuring instrument;, indicator of water gauge cuts off the water supply when arriving the calibration of predesignating; Treat that water level in the work measuring instrument carries out reading after static, with the water yield that water meter write down and the actual amount of water in the standard water meter relatively, record data are to judge whether to exist error then.
In the process of above-mentioned water meter verification, the desk checking mode reads the water meter scale of measuring beginning and finishing when by the verification personnel, compares discharge and standard watermeter flowing rate then, and judges according to error amount whether water meter is qualified; Adopt the desk checking mode, it has complex operation, defective that labour intensity is big, in checking procedure, has subjective error, and the verification inefficiency etc.In order to improve the efficient of verification, the camera shooting type water meter verification of using is at present installed picture pick-up device meter reading to be verified is taken, and reads meter reading through image processing techniques, compares through software engineering and draws check results; Above-mentioned camera shooting type verification, owing to adopt image processing techniques, the device systems transmission requirement is higher, image transitions and identification software are complicated and cost an arm and a leg, photographic images is subject to disturb, cause deficiency such as error easily.
In the remote meter reading operation of wheeled measuring instruments such as water meter, adopt tongue tube and magnet, photoelectric conversion technique to check meter usually, need to change the structure of water meter, it makes complicated.Perhaps check meter in the process, have above-mentioned technological deficiency equally through the shooting formula.

Below, be that example is carried out detailed explanation to technical scheme of the present invention with the water meter.
As shown in Figure 2, the structural representation of the laser number system of a kind of wheeled measuring instrument that proposes for the present invention, the instrument panel that this wheeled measuring instrument has runner and is positioned at the runner below.When in water meter, having current to pass through, this runner can rotate, and with the discharge of reflection through water meter, therefore, the characteristics of utilizing laser-bounce principle, runner reflection discharge are to realize the present invention.
With reference to accompanying drawing; The laser number system of a kind of wheeled measuring instrument that the present invention proposes; Comprise laser beam emitting device, laser pick-off and conversion equipment and signal processing apparatus, laser beam emitting device and laser pick-off and conversion equipment are installed in the positive appropriate location of wheeled measuring instrument, and laser pick-off is connected with signal processing apparatus with conversion equipment; Wherein
Laser beam emitting device is used for to the runner teeth groove of wheeled measuring instrument or instrument panel, scale rotating disk emission of lasering beam;
Laser pick-off and conversion equipment are used to receive runner teeth groove or instrument panel, the pulse of rotating disk laser light reflected of wheeled measuring instrument and convert electric impulse signal to;
Signal processing apparatus is used for the electric impulse signal sent here according to the laser pick-off conversion equipment, so that this wheeled measuring instrument is counted and computing.
In the laser number system of wheeled measuring instrument, in order to satisfy the action need of error checking, can also comprise parameter input device, be connected with signal processing apparatus, be used to be provided with the counting error parameter of this wheeled measuring instrument.Like this, in the error checking operation, confirm error range according to predefined counting error parameter, the water meter that falls within this error range when counting error is defined as qualified water meter, otherwise is underproof water meter.
In the laser number system of wheeled measuring instrument; In order to satisfy the action need of remote meter reading; Can also comprise signal output interface, be connected, be used for after signal processing apparatus is accomplished the metering of water meter with signal processing apparatus; The current water yield count value of water meter is transmitted through signal output interface, to realize the operation of remote meter reading.
The laser number system of this wheeled measuring instrument also comprises can display device and/or warning device and/or memory storage, is connected with signal processing apparatus, to carry out corresponding demonstration and/or warning and/or memory function.
Based on the laser number system of above-mentioned wheeled measuring instrument, the present invention proposes a kind of laser method of counting of wheeled measuring instrument.
As shown in Figure 3, the schematic flow sheet of the laser method of counting of a kind of wheeled measuring instrument that the present invention proposes, this method comprises:
Step S301, laser beam emitting device is to the runner teeth groove of wheeled measuring instrument or instrument panel, scale rotating disk emission of lasering beam;
Step S302; Laser pick-off and conversion equipment receive wheeled measuring instrument the surface reflection of runner teeth groove laser pulse and convert laser pulse to electric impulse signal; Perhaps, receive runner below instrument panel between adjacent two teeth groove, the laser light reflected pulse of scale rotating disk and convert laser pulse to electric impulse signal arbitrarily;
Step S303, the electric impulse signal that signal processing apparatus is sent here according to the laser pick-off conversion equipment is to count and computing this wheeled measuring instrument.
In actual application, the process of the laser of above-mentioned wheeled measuring instrument counting, laser beam emitting device is to the runner emission of lasering beam of wheeled measuring instrument, and when this emission of lasering beam permeate water watch glass was radiated at the flank of tooth of runner tooth or rotating disk, the flank of tooth reflected; When being radiated at arbitrarily between adjacent two teeth the instrument panel of teeth groove below or scale rotating disk, instrument panel or scale rotating disk carry out laser-bounce.The path of carrying out laser-bounce according to both is different, through the installation site of laser pick-off and conversion equipment rationally is set, receives one of them laser light reflected pulse, thereby has two kinds of counting modes:
First kind is runner reflecting type counting, and laser pick-off and conversion equipment are installed in the primary importance above the wheeled measuring instrument, can receive the flank of tooth laser light reflected bundle of runner tooth or rotating disk;
Second kind is runner light shading type counting, and laser receiver is installed in the second place of wheeled measuring instrument top, can receive the instrument panel or the scale rotating disk laser light reflected bundle of teeth groove below between adjacent two teeth arbitrarily.
With shown in the 4-2, be the fundamental diagram of runner reflecting type counting like Fig. 4-1; With shown in the 5-2, be the fundamental diagram of runner light shading type counting like Fig. 5-1.
With reference to accompanying drawing 4-1 and 4-2; Laser beam emitting device is to the runner emission of lasering beam of wheeled measuring instrument; This emission of lasering beam permeate water watch glass is radiated on the runner teeth groove, the flank of tooth of runner reflect or arbitrarily between adjacent two teeth teeth groove below base plate reflect, the primary importance that laser pick-off and conversion equipment are installed in above the wheeled measuring instrument can receive runner flank of tooth laser light reflected bundle; And runner below instrument panel laser light reflected Shu Buneng is received; The flank of tooth reflected laser pulse signal when runner rotated under the driving of current, and this pulse signal has been represented flow signal, and converts laser pulse signal to electric impulse signal; The electric laser pulse that signal processing apparatus is sent here according to laser pick-off and conversion equipment is counted and computing this wheeled measuring instrument.
With reference to accompanying drawing 5-1 and 5-2; Laser beam emitting device is to the runner emission of lasering beam of wheeled measuring instrument; This emission of lasering beam permeate water watch glass is radiated on the runner teeth groove; The flank of tooth of runner reflect or arbitrarily between adjacent two teeth teeth groove below base plate reflect; The second place that laser pick-off and conversion equipment are installed in wheeled measuring instrument top can receive runner teeth groove below instrument panel laser light reflected bundle between adjacent two teeth arbitrarily, and runner flank of tooth laser light reflected Shu Buneng is received; Base plate reflected laser pulse signal when runner rotated under the driving of current, and this pulse signal has been represented flow signal, and converts laser pulse signal to electric impulse signal; The electric laser pulse that signal processing apparatus is sent here according to laser pick-off and conversion equipment is counted and computing this wheeled measuring instrument.
